Economic Data Releases
Investors are closely monitoring the release of key economic indicators, including inflation and retail sales data, which could impact market sentiment and trading strategies.
-
2
Corporate Earnings Reports
Several major companies are scheduled to release their earnings reports, providing insights into their financial performance and future outlook, which can influence stock prices and overall market direction.
-
3
Geopolitical Events
Ongoing geopolitical tensions, such as trade negotiations and international conflicts, are being watched by investors as they can have significant effects on market stability and investor confidence.
-
4
Market Trends and Sentiment
Current market trends, including sector performance and investor sentiment, are crucial for making informed trading decisions. Analysts are keeping an eye on these trends to predict potential market movements.
-
5
Federal Reserve Policies
The Federal Reserve's monetary policies, including interest rate decisions and economic stimulus measures, are critical factors that can influence market behavior and investment strategies.
Takeaways
The article highlights the importance of understanding various factors that can influence the stock market, including economic data, corporate earnings, geopolitical events, market trends, and Federal Reserve policies. Staying informed about these elements can help investors make more strategic trading decisions.
